Killers Of The Flower Moon - August 10, 2022, Final Shooting Draft  script by Eric Roth and Martin Scorsese (Based on "Killers of the Flower Moon: The Osage Murders and the Birth of the FBI" by David Grann) - hosted by: Deadline - in pdf format

When oil is discovered in 1920s Oklahoma under Osage Nation land, the Osage people are murdered one by one - until the FBI steps in to unravel the mystery.

Rustin - Undated, unspecified draft script by Julian Breece and Dustin Lance Black (Story by Julian Breece) - hosted by: Deadline - in pdf format

In 1963 Bayard Rustin ,a political activist is influenced by the the speeches, thoughts and actions of Martin Luther King. When given the task of organizing and coordinating a freedom march of around 100,000 people to the White House he puts his heart and soul into it. His enthusiasm and infectious energy motivates his co workers to put in their best resulting in a successful walk for Civil rights.

Are You There God? It's Me Margaret - January 23, 2021, unspecified draft script by Kelly Fremon Craig (Based on the novel by Judy Blume) - hosted by: Deadline - in pdf format

Margaret Simon is just 11 going on 12 when her family moves from New York City to Fartbrook, New Jersey. Margaret's mother is Christian and her father is Jewish. Margaret has been raised without an affiliation to either faith, and does not practice an organized religion, although she frequently prays to God in her own words, beginning by saying, "Are you there God? It's me, Margaret." She is beginning to feel uncomfortable with her lack of a religious affiliation. For a school assignment, she chooses to study people's religious beliefs, hoping to resolve the question of her own religion in the process. Part of her study involves attending different places of worship to better understand religious practice and also to see if one of them might be right for her. She enjoys spending time with her Jewish paternal grandmother, Sylvia Simon, who loves her as she is, and hopes Margaret will embrace Judaism after taking her to her synagogue for Rosh Hashanah services.

Anatomy Of A Fall (anatomie d'une chute) - February 16, 2022, unspecificed draft  script by Justine Triet & Arthur Harari - hosted by: Deadline - in pdf format

The story begins when Samuel is found dead in the snow outside the isolated chalet where he lived with his wife Sandra, a German writer, and their partially-sighted 11-year-old son Daniel. An investigation leads to a conclusion of "suspicious death": it's impossible to know for sure whether he took his own life or was killed. Sandra is indicted, and we follow her trial which pulls the couple's relationship apart. Daniel is caught in the middle: between the trial and their home life, doubts take their toll on the mother-son relationship.

Flamin' Hot - July 19, 2021 full green revised script by Lewis Colick and Linda Yvette Chávez - hosted by: Deadline - in pdf format

This is the inspiring true story of Richard Montańez who, as a Frito Lay janitor, disrupted the food industry by channeling his Mexican heritage to turn Flamin' Hot Cheetos from a snack into an iconic global pop culture phenomenon.

Nyad - Undated, unspecified draft script by Julia Cox (Based on the book "Find a Way" by Diana Nyad) - hosted by: Netflix - in pdf format

A riveting chapter in the life of world-class athlete Diana Nyad. Three decades after giving up marathon swimming in exchange for a prominent career as a sports journalist, at the age of 60, Diana becomes obsessed with completing an epic swim that always eluded her: the 110 mile trek from Cuba to Florida, often referred to as the "Mount Everest" of swims. Determined to become the first person to finish the swim without a shark cage, Diana goes on a thrilling, four-year journey with her best friend and coach Bonnie Stoll and a dedicated sailing team.

Priscilla - Undated, unspecified draft script by Sofia Coppola (Based on Elvis & Me by Priscilla Presley & Sandra Harmon) - hosted by: Deadline - in pdf format

When teenage Priscilla Beaulieu meets Elvis Presley at a party, the man who is already a meteoric rock-and-roll superstar becomes someone entirely unexpected in private moments: a thrilling crush, an ally in loneliness, a vulnerable best friend. Through Priscilla's eyes, Sofia Coppola tells the unseen side of a great American myth in Elvis and Priscilla's long courtship and turbulent marriage, from a German army base to his dream-world estate at Graceland, in this deeply felt and ravishingly detailed portrait of love, fantasy, and fame.
